No Way Back: The Journey of a Jew From Baghdad
The memoir "The Journey of a Jew from Baghdad" details the incredible journey of a Jewish refugee from Iraq who was forced from his birthplace and left to forage his own path leaving behind family and precious possessions while in search of freedom.
Once leaving Iraq in 1951, Khazzoom vowed never to return. Living first in Israel and then eventually immigrating to the United States, he established himself as an academic and was the first Israeli accepted to Harvard University, graduating with a PhD in Economics. A current resident of the Bay Area, and board member of JIMENA, Khazzoom has taught at various universities across North America including the University of California, Berkeley.
Khazzoom’s story details the injustice experienced by the one million Jewish refugees from Arab countries and the horrors of violence they witnessed. His memoir highlights the theme of religious intolerance and discrimination and depicts the violence of Iraqi society during his childhood and persisting today.
